COROMANDEL.
(From our own Correspondent.) This day. The Plnfcus battery will be finished at the end of the week.
The Who'd-Have - Thought-It will crush ten tons at the Nil battery on Thursday. The Harbour View tributers will crush, fifteen tons this week.
The report of the East London having cut a golden leader on Paul's Creek road is not true.
